CIMCYC Workshop on Learning and Attention

The Mind, Brain and Behavior Research Center (CIMCYC) at the University of Granada will host the "CIMCYC Workshop on Learning and Attention" next Tuesday, December 17, 2025.

The event, scheduled to take place in Conference Room 1 of the CIMCYC from 3:00 p.m. to 6:00 p.m., aims to create a space for discussion and knowledge exchange on the impact of learning and attention on human cognition and behavior.

Time  Speaker  Session
15:00–15:10    Welcome and introduction
15:10–15:40 Dr. Teódora Vékony Mind wandering as a modulator of inhibitory control and implicit statistical learning
15:40–16:10 Dr. David Luque Experimentally investigating the formation of human habits: It is hard, but we are getting there
16:10–16:30   Coffee break
16:30–17:00 Dr. Miguel A. Vadillo No free lunch: Visual statistical learning depends on selective attention and possibly on working memory resources as well
17:00–18:00 Dr. Mike Le Pelley Prediction and prioritisation: Reward learning modulates automatic attentional priority

The workshop is specially aimed at master's and doctoral students, as well as researchers with an interest in attention, learning and decision-making.
